Award-winning rapper Sarkodie has posted a rare throwback video of when he was an underground artiste in the music industry.

The video sighted by YEN.com.gh on Sarkodie's Facebook page, showed a very young and skinny Sarkodie rapping in a recording studio while holding an old phone.

The 'Oofeetso' hitmaker posted the video with an inspirational message to encourage his fans not to give up in life but attach seriousness to everything they do.

Captioning the video Sarkodie wrote: "In anything you do put your One Hundred Percent. Credit: PossiGee."

The video showed Sarkodie rehearsing his line in a studio as he prepared to record a song.

The young Sarkodie delivered flawless bars in the studio as he slowly danced to instrumentals being played in the background.
